First iPhone Air, iPhone 17, and iPhone 17 Pro Orders Now Arriving to Customers

Apple customers in Australia and New Zealand are starting to receive their iPhone Air, iPhone 17, iPhone 17 Pro, and ‌iPhone 17 Pro‌ Max orders, since it is already Friday, September 19 in those two countries.Orders of the AirPods Pro 3, Apple Watch Series 11, Apple Watch Ultra 3, and Apple Watch SE 3 are also arriving.Apple fans who ordered a new device will soon be sharing photos and first impressions of the new ‌iPhone 17‌ models on Instagram, Reddit, the forums, and other social networks.

The ‌iPhone 17 Pro‌ and ‌iPhone 17 Pro‌ Max did sell out during the pre-order period, and online shipping estimates are now into October.We are expecting retail stores to have available supply though, so if you missed pre-ordering, you should be able to get a new iPhone from Apple or from another big box retailer like Target, Walmart, or Best Buy.After Australia and New Zealand, sales and deliveries of the new ‌iPhone 17‌ models and the other devices will begin in Asia, the Middle East, Europe, and finally, North America.
